2. Thematic Art-Inspired Party
Add some fun to your party by using a costume theme. Ask guests to dress up based on a specific theme or artist, and let their costumes inspire their creativity. This idea makes the event more enjoyable and creative.
You can also have a costume contest and give prizes for the best costumes. This will provide a unique and engaging experience, as well as encourage interaction and artistic expression among guests.
3. The Blend of Art with Music
An art and music fusion night offers a unique opportunity to blend the auditory enjoyment of live music with the visual creativity of painting. During this immersive experience, guests can engage in painting while being entertained by a live band or DJ.
When organizing a creative party, consider mixing specific music genres to inspire participants.
- For example, genres like jazz, classical music, or acoustic performances can enhance the creative atmosphere.
- It's also effective to coordinate the painting theme with the music; for instance, abstract art can pair well with electronic music, or nature scenes can complement acoustic sets.
- Provide participants with glow sticks or LED bracelets to enhance the ambiance, making the experience more immersive and enjoyable for everyone involved.
4. The Idea of Paint and Pour
Paint and pour (or “paint and sip”) parties are popular today. Enjoy a night of laughter, friends, and some Bordeaux. Grab blank canvases and acrylic paints for the best results on stretched canvas.
Participants have the option to either design an image that reflects their personal vision or select a common theme or tutorial.
For decor, keep it simple with fun items like a DIY paintbrush garland and paint splatter confetti. Serve wine-friendly food such as charcuterie, cheese, and cold cuts on a painted charcuterie board that also serves as a work of art.
5. House-Warming Paint Party
Paint parties are perfect for housewarming events. Such ideas allow you to tour your new home while friends help with minor improvements.
Host a paint night with friends to create art for your walls. Choose a theme, such as abstract or landscape, and let everyone paint accordingly. You can make it simple with small pieces for photo frames or opt for a larger piece for a statement. If you're revamping a room, focus on refreshing it with new, bright colors.
Since the party is about creating a new space, consider giving out party favors. Fill mini paint cans with candy and treats for guests to take home, or opt for a nice bottle of wine or a mini gift basket filled with cheese and chocolates.
6. Art and Craft Paint Party
Add a crafty twist to your next celebration by visiting the art supply store for essentials like paintbrushes and blank canvases. For a holiday party, consider picking up wooden decorations, such as trees and ornaments. For Halloween, consider figurines such as bats, pumpkins, and skulls.
Get art party supplies and host fun games like blindfolded painting or portrait drawing for prizes.
For a fun paint party game, have everyone paint one image on a canvas, then shift it to the left to add to the existing image. The results are often hilarious, making it a great idea for a birthday party.
7. Collaborative Party
Consider organizing a collaborative art project where all guests contribute to a large piece. This builds teamwork and creativity. It gives a unique masterpiece that showcases the group's collective effort.
Here are some tips below.
- Use a large canvas or wall for guest contributions.
- Provide a diverse range of painting tools, including brushes, sponges, and stencils.
- Set a theme but encourage personal interpretation.
Collaborative art projects are ideal for team-building, community events, or any occasion that seeks to foster unity.
